The coaches in the Western New York girls league voted for their all-region team after this past weekend's playoffs.
Champions City Honors put five players on the team, but runners-up Orchard Park added three in a list of honored players that drew names from eight different teams.

Along with Rugby NY, several other high school rugby competitions are gearing up this weekend.
After a bit of a soft launch, Minnesota sees four games scheduled for Friday (although one game appears to be a forfeit). Albert Lea, Becker, and Eagan have all started well in an eight-team league, although Southside is probably going to struggle to field a full side.

Getting young rugby players on the field has been a challenge for many state governing bodies and leagues as COVID-19 regulations and restrictions are different in different states and counties, and the restrictions are constantly changing.
High School rugby teams in New York are embracing touch rugby, which has proved to be a good way to get players back on the field while also making local and state officials feel comfortable with how contact is handled.
